What are some common challenges faced by remote contract Flutter developers and how can they be addressed?

Remote contract Flutter developers often face challenges such as managing communication across time zones, staying aligned with project goals, and maintaining productivity without direct supervision. To address these, it's important to establish clear communication channels—like daily stand-ups or regular check-ins—and make use of collaboration tools such as Slack, Jira, or Trello. Additionally, proactively sharing progress updates and clarifying requirements early on can help minimize misunderstandings and ensure smooth project delivery. Building strong relationships with team members, even remotely, can also enhance collaboration and overall job satisfaction.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Flutter Developer (Contract, Remote), and why are they important?

To thrive as a Flutter Developer, you need expertise in Dart programming, mobile app development, and experience with both iOS and Android platforms, often supported by a computer science degree or relevant certifications. Familiarity with version control systems like Git, CI/CD pipelines, and tools such as Firebase and RESTful APIs is commonly required. Strong problem-solving abilities, effective communication, and self-motivation are essential soft skills for remote contract work. These skills ensure high-quality, efficient app delivery and smooth collaboration across distributed teams.

What does a Flutter Developer do in a contract remote role?

A Flutter Developer in a contract remote role is responsible for designing, developing, and maintaining cross-platform mobile applications using the Flutter framework. They work with clients or companies on a project basis, collaborating remotely with other team members. Their tasks often include writing clean Dart code, debugging, integrating APIs, and ensuring the app meets performance and design standards. Since the role is remote, strong communication and time management skills are essential. Contract roles can vary in duration and scope depending on the project's needs.

What this job involves: The Regional Project Manager role focuses on leading large-scale construction projects with heavy emphasis on ground-up construction for enterprise, consumer goods, and services clients. You will manage cross-functional teams across a large geographic area, overseeing multiple projects simultaneously through all phases of development. The position requires comprehensive oversight from land acquisition and feasibility studies through design, construction, and closeout, while tracking project financials, schedules, and deliverables to meet or exceed established goals.
Your day-to-day tasks will include:
  • Managing multiple concurrent projects including renovations, building infrastructure upgrades, large remodels, and new construction with heavy focus on ground-up construction
  • Leading ground-up construction projects through all phases: due diligence and land acquisition, feasibility studies, design development, planning and zoning review, pre-construction, construction, and closeout
  • Evaluating site feasibility during transaction phases, assessing physical, environmental, regulatory, and financial factors
  • Directing technical and financial analysis to determine project scope, budget parameters, schedule requirements, and risk factors
  • Coordinating with architects, engineers, and consultants to develop construction documents that meet project objectives and budget requirements
  • Managing municipal approval processes, regulatory compliance, contractor selection, subcontractor procurement, and value engineering
  • Overseeing construction operations including schedule management, quality control, budget tracking, change order processing, and safety compliance
  • Providing weekly project activity updates to Team Lead on schedule, risks, budget status, and cash flow using JLL technology platforms
  • Developing risk management plans and guiding teams through work authorization processes to prevent impacts in critical environments
  • Preparing comprehensive project documentation including charters, due diligence reports, budgets, schedules, meeting minutes, funding requests, status reports, and punch lists in accordance with pre-established formats
  • Managing vendors to ensure compliance with all project policies and procedures, ensuring project closeout within 90 days of completion including inspections, commissioning, warranty documentation, and client handover

Minimum Requirements:
  • Bachelor's degree in engineering, architecture, construction management, or related field
  • 10-20 years of project management experience covering all aspects of design and construction
  • Proven experience with project scope development, budgeting, scheduling, risk management, and contract negotiations
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office Suite, project scheduling software, and web-based applications
  • Familiarity with architectural drawings, furniture/fixtures/equipment specifications, design and space planning concepts, and construction costs and schedules

Preferred Qualifications:
  • Master's degree in related field
  • Architecture, Engineering, or Project Management certification
  • LEED Certification
  • PMP Certification

Travel Requirements: This role will require up to 60% travel within assigned portfolio.
